#a9644c color RGB value is (169,100,76). #a9644c color name is Custom Color color.
#a9644c hex color red value is 169, green value is 100 and the blue value of its RGB is 76.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#a9644c hue: 0.04, saturation: 0.38 and the lightness value of a9644c is 0.48.
The process color (four color CMYK) of #a9644c color hex is 0.00, 0.41, 0.55, 0.34. Web safe color of #a9644c is #996633. Color #a9644c contains mainly ORANGE color.

About #A9644C Custom Color
#A9644C (Custom Color) is a orange-based color with RGB values of 169, 100, 76. This color belongs to the orange color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.
When working with #a9644c,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.
For web development, #a9644c can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#a9644c), RGB (rgb(169, 100, 76)), HSL (hsl(15, 38%, 48%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#996633,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
